The Role

As a Product Manager for CCC 1st Party Casualty products, you will lead cross-functional teams, leverage cutting-edge technologies, and guide your products from inception to launch. Responsibilities will include determining customer/market needs and priorities, building business cases for new products and significant product enhancements, partnering with leadership to ensure effective execution against product plans. This role will also focus on the oversight of the product lifecycle for our document management, bill adjudication, EDI, UI/UX and data science products. Also, you will work with the markets/customers to ensure effective product positioning and pricing in the market.


Key Responsibilities:

  • Be an innovator with demonstrated ability to craft a vision, get people excited by ideas and get them quickly to market.
  • Develop business cases for new products and significant product enhancements including identification of problem, proposed solution, market sizing, sales projection, costs, execution planning/management etc.
  • Develop, maintain, and direct implementation of product roadmaps across entire organization and business units, including prioritization of features and determining what should be included in each release.
  • Prioritize product enhancements and customer requests by making smart, decisive trade-offs using data-driven analysis and sound judgment.
  • Communicate product positioning and strategic value both internally and externally. Collaborate with marketing, sales and development team and manage customer expectations around product delivery.
  • Lead the product launch process to ensure the organization is ready to train, deploy, and support the product in the market.
  • Measure the actual results of the release/product against the defined product metrics and revenue expectations.
  • Build strong relationships with our external partners ensuring product continuity and reliability.
